Sobre este projeto
it-programming / web-development
Aberto
Criação de uma ferramenta em VBA que contenha os seguintes pré-requisitos:
- Precisará de um botão que ao apertar, irá abrir uma interface que contenha quatro abas:
• 1º aba: Nessa janela irá ficar os valores informados em caixas de diálogos (ex: cargo da abertura; orgão; banca).
Titulo: "Campos para Preenchimento"
Cargo de Abertura: Caixinha pequena
Orgão: Caixinha pequena
Banca: Caixinha pequena
Obs: Têm valores que serão maiores, então irão necessitar de caixas de diálogos maiores, pois serão preenchidos com parágrafo (com tópicos inclusos).
Proposta de divisão do tempo: Uma caixinha maior com a inserção de tópicos
Obs: Ao lado do título, precisa de um botão que vai ser utilizado para carregar o projeto final.
Obs: Nessa primeira aba, ao lado do Título terá uma botão de carregar o projeto, ou seja, abrir o projeto que foi salvo.
• 2º Aba: Aqui fica o local de inserção dos arquivos word, em que há um botão para abrir o windows explorer, e selecionar o arquivo. Nesse caso, deve aparecer uma lista com diversas caixinhas com uma lupa de pesquisa. Como ainda não sei o número exato de arquivos, pode inserir 25 caixinhas, e colocar um botão de "+" para adicionar mais outra caixinha com a lupa.
Obs: As caixinhas não precisam ter nome.
• Os valores inseridos nos campos serão adicionados em pontos específicos do arquivo word final. Nesse caso, o arquivo word final é a junção de todos os arquivos word selecionados, nesse caso a média é de 25 arquivos de word.
• 3º Aba: Precisar ter um botão para carregar a parte introdutória das listas de questões. Em seguida, terá umas caixinhas para adicionar as listas de questões. Terá apenas uma lista de questões com respostas para cada disciplina, e você terá que dividir em 2 capítulos, um sem resposta (apenas enunciado) e outro com o padrão de resposta. Ou seja, um arquivo só que terá a parte introdutória, as questões somente com enunciado e as questões com padrão de respostas.
• 4º Aba: Ao final de todo o processo (na última aba), terá um botão para salvar o projeto, e baixar os arquivos finais, que serão 2, o primeiro com o word completo gerado pelas abas 1 e 2 (resultado da junção de 25 arquivos em word) , e o segundo word gerado com a 3º Aba (resultado da junção de 8 arquivos que contém enunciado e padrão de resposta).
Obs: Lembrando que em todo o documento, questões ou não, terá campos que serão preenchidos utilizando a VBA.
Além disso, temos outros pré-requisitos importantes:
• A VBA vai precisar, também, inserir valores no cabeçalho.
• Atualizar o número de páginas no arquivo word final.
• Manter quebra de páginas entre capítulos (para cada arquivo).
• Atualizar também númeração de capítulos e questões.
• Remover parágrafos vazios em equipes e critérios da banca.
Contexto Geral do Projeto
O projeto consiste na criação de uma ferramenta em VBA para automatizar e juntar arquivos do Word, matendo formatação original e inserindo valores informados em caixas de diálogos no texto dos arquivos. A ferramenta terá uma interface com quatro abas: a primeira para preencher campos como (contexto de comcursos): cargo; órgão e banca; a segunda para inserir os arquivos do Word que serão juntados para compor o e-book 1 (1º arquivo word); a terceira para adicionar listas de questões divididas em capítulos com e sem respostas para compor o e-book 2 (2º arquivo word); e a quarta para salvar o projeto e baixar os arquivos finais. A VBA será responsável por inserir valores no cabeçalho, atualizar o número de páginas, manter quebras de página entre capítulos, atualizar a numeração de capítulos e questões, e remover parágrafos vazios em equipes e critérios da banca.
Categoria TI e Programação
Subcategoria Programação
Qual é o alcance do projeto? Bug ou alteração pequena
Isso é um projeto ou uma posição de trabalho? Um projeto
Tenho, atualmente Eu tenho uma ideia geral
Disponibilidade requerida Conforme necessário
Funções necessárias Desenvolvedor
Prazo de Entrega: 12 de Maio de 2023
Habilidades necessárias